  • About GNHWPCA
    The Greater New Haven Water Pollution Control Authority ("GNHWPCA") is a regional water pollution authority created under C G S §§ 22a-500-519 (the "Act") Any two or more municipalities may, pursuant to the Act, by concurrent ordinances of their legislative bodies, create a new regional authority
